What Regulations Do Mechanical Parking Solutions Adhere To

What Regulations Do Mechanical Parking Solutions Adhere To

Mechanical parking regulations are not one universal rulebook. Your project may need machinery rules, structural approval, fire review, electrical checks, accessibility provisions, and local permits. The exact mix depends on the system type, building use, vehicle size, and city. Good mechanical parking system safety standards start before equipment is ordered, not after installation. These mechanical parking regulations protect users, vehicles, technicians, and the building itself. The same applies to automated parking system regulations and mechanical car parking compliance. A well-planned parking management system should fit the building, the vehicles, and the approval process. What Rules Apply to Mechanical Parking Systems? 6 Factors to Consider When Building Automated Parking

6 Factors to Consider When Building Automated Parking

  The main factors to consider when building automated parking go far beyond choosing machinery. You need the right space, smooth vehicle movement, safe access, suitable payment tools, dependable software, and a workable maintenance plan. A good automated parking system should solve daily problems, not create a new queue beside an expensive machine. The term may describe an automated car parking system that stores vehicles mechanically, or a smart parking system that controls entry, payment, guidance, and records. In many projects, both sides must work together. That is why building automated parking should begin with real operating needs rather than a product list. 1.
